Lars Troen wrote: > Debian testing is not more unstable than many other distros and is also what > Ubuntu is forked off every 6 months.
The problem with testing is it doesn't get updates as fast as unstable. So if something breaks it can take weeks for a fix to trickle down from unstable. So if you want bleeding edge unstable seems a better bet. Obviously for stability, which servers needs, stable (the word says it all) is the way to go.
